Output def896ee3cd553924aa9be7fe4d47e2f756ecda8d56fad11e4094ae260a3fb71:0

value
51054
script pubkey
OP_0 OP_PUSHBYTES_20 eaac25923a48553e66f024a1d6c2397dff0ac721
address
bc1qa2kzty36fp2nuehsyjsads3e0hls43epsfhd8d
transaction
def896ee3cd553924aa9be7fe4d47e2f756ecda8d56fad11e4094ae260a3fb71
confirmations
11967
spent
true